Ottawa Senators, NCC finalize land deal for new arena near downtownThe land deal paves the way for a more central arena for the Ottawa Senators, who currently play out of the Canadian Tire Centre in suburban Kanata.
A new downtown arena for the Ottawa Senators has sometimes seemed like a more distant hope than a Stanley Cup. On Monday, one of those dreams took a leap forward.
The Ottawa Senators and the National Capital Commission have agreed on the sale of 11 acres of land at LeBreton Flats for a planned arena near downtown Ottawa.
